What to Expect During a Funeral Service

funeral homes in Lowell, MA

Funeral services are deeply personal experiences that offer families an opportunity to say their final goodbyes and honor the memory of their loved ones. These services bring comfort and closure during a loss, offering a moment to gather, reflect, and celebrate a well-lived life. From traditional ceremonies to personalized tributes, funeral services can vary greatly, reflecting the cultural, religious, and individual preferences of the deceased and their family.

Typically, a funeral service begins with a gathering where family and friends come together, followed by a meaningful ceremony that may include readings, prayers, and eulogies. Many services also involve a viewing or visitation before the service, giving attendees a chance to pay their respects. Afterward, a committal service is held at the burial or cremation site. Families can also have a reception to share memories and support one another during this grief.

The Structure of a Typical Service

Most funeral services follow a familiar structure, providing attendees with a sense of comfort and order. Typically, a funeral begins with a gathering or visitation, where attendees can offer condolences to the family. This is followed by the main ceremony, which often includes readings, eulogies, and personal tributes. Finally, a committal or interment ceremony offers a final farewell.
